At YarraLoch all of our wines are made with the same level of care and attention to detail. All of our wines are made with the aim of producing wines of the highest quality. Each wine is released either as an Estate wine or under a Reserve label. YarraLoch does not release wine under a second label.
Wines released under our Estate label represent premium wines of which we are proud and provide a readily accessible means for customers to experience YarraLoch’s wines.
2008 Estate Arneis
Pronounced "ahr nase" this rare variety is originally from Piedmont region of northwestern Italy. This wine is tight and elegant and shows restrained ripe lemon and hints of herbs on the nose.

When a particular wine is of exceptional quality and also has the elegance, balance and complexity consistent with the style we aspire to produce, it will be released under the Stephanie’s Dream label. Usually this will not occur every year, but rather only when vintage conditions at our particular site have been especially favourable and we have succeeded through the winemaking process in translating that into outstanding wine. We also release under The Collection label wines which are similarly outstanding but are made from parcels of fruit which originate from outside the Yarra Valley.
